Transaction 3eb53cd66bb230873bcdfcafef898bce04f96d2ab32f50e6a0462efa1e18e7af
1 Input
1 Output
-
3eb53cd66bb230873bcdfcafef898bce04f96d2ab32f50e6a0462efa1e18e7af:0
- value
- 2808258
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89f6104d679e990f005727444fdf342c4cfca0e3 OP_EQUAL
- address
- 3EGVGdRaKK1gWaZEJSsGAK3EkGw16AdxcC